Changing the thumbnail layout in Plone

I had a lot of trouble searching for the simple task of changing the number of thumbnail images displayed on a page by Plone 3. The answer is to go into the Zope Management Interface (ZMI) and change portal_skins/ATContentTypes/atct_album_view .

Click on the Customize button, then replace the number 12 with the number of thumbnails per page that you want to display in the line:

batch python:Batch(images, 12, int(b_start), orphan=1)">

Reload the page.
